- Abstract: Application mapping is one among the most important dimensions of Network-on-Chip (NoC). Integer Linear programming (ILP) is one of the static mapping methods, to find optimum communication cost with larger computational time. To address this issue, cluster based mapping using KL algorithm has been introduced which performs poorly at partitioning cut degree. Based on these studies, we propose modified cluster mapping technique using tailor made algorithm for MPEG4 benchmark and Depth First Search (DFS) for PIP benchmark to optimize the communication cost based on ILP method. The performance and efficiency of proposed methodology was verified with the experiments conducted in different benchmarks in NoC. Experimental results show a 3.8% communication cost reduction for MPEG4 and 3.0% communication cost reduction for PIP benchmark.
